Cutting gasoline tax not the best solution

Thursday May 8, 2008

U.S. Sens. Clinton and McCain want to suspend the gas tax for the summer. This is exactly the wrong response, allowing gasoline marketers to raise prices by an equal amount, increasing profits without achieving any reduction in consumption.

This tax is maybe $1 per person per day, paid at the pump. Any government assistance with gasoline prices should reward conservation.
